India remains in the 124th position in the FIFA men's rankings, even as global football heavyweights reshuffle their standings. The latest rankings, released on Thursday, underscore India's ongoing challenges on the international stage.
India's men's football team has faced setbacks, failing to advance to the third round of the 2026 World Cup Qualifiers after losses to Qatar and Afghanistan. This result marks a continued decline since December last year, when India had briefly broken into the top 100 with a ranking of 99, only to slide downward thereafter. In Asia, India ranks 22nd, positioned behind Lebanon, Palestine, and Vietnam.
On the global stage, Argentina strengthened their top spot after defending their Copa América title. France remains second following their EURO 2024 semi-final appearance, while Spain climbed to third after winning the European Championship. England and Brazil complete the top five, with Belgium, Netherlands, Portugal, and Colombia rounding out the top 10.
